So having got over the necessary formalities as you might say, I
accepted the nomination and got to work. Fortunately I wasn't doing
anything except a solo dance at the Palatial at supper-time and one
picture. And so I had most of my days to myself. The Fixings on the
Avenue grew and blossomed and so did my contribution to the Welcome Home
Committee. I didn't get to go to any of their meetings but I don't
imagine they even missed me at the time. And while the arches and other
motion-picture scenery was being as completed as they ever would be, so
was my list. My monument took up less space, but when you gave it the
once-over it seemed maybe a little more rain-proof than the others.
Apparently all there was to it was slips of paper six by eight with this
printed on them. At the top it says:
"WELCOME HOME"
"HOWDY BOYS, AND OUR HEARTFELT THANKS!
DO YOU NEED A JOB? HERE ARE THREE HUNDRED AND TWENTY AND A VICTORY NOTE
GOES WITH EVERY ONE!"
Then come the list. I will put down a part of it so you can realize what
a assortment of things has to be done to keep the seive in civilization.
4 handsome juveniles for motion-picture work--stage experience
unnecessary.
2 experienced camera men.
2 marcel-wavers.
6 chemists, Marie La Tour Complexion Powder Co.
2 salesmen, Marie La Tour Turkish Cigarette Co.
16 waiters, Palatial Hotel.
1 traveling man, Marie La Tour Silk Underwear Co.
2 experienced lineotypers, Motion Picture Gazette.
2 experienced pressmen, Motion Picture Gazette.
1 publicity man, experienced, Motion Picture Gazette.
3 fillum cutters.
1 stylish floorman. Must be handsome and refined, not over 30.
Apply Maison Rosabelle, Hats and Gowns.
1 orchestra complete, with leader. Apply "Chez La Tour" (my old
joint of parlour-dancing days).
30 chorus men.
2 sparring partners for Madame Griselda, the famous lady-boxer.
And etc, add affinities, as the Romans used to say. And every one a real
